Paxton Lynch story
Paxton Lynch built his college career from 2012 through 2015 as a quarterback from Deltona, FL wearing No. 12, spending time with Memphis. The clearest part of Paxton Lynch's career was his passing role: 8,863 passing yards, 59 touchdown passes, 1,205 attempts, and 687 rushing yards across 38 career games in the available record. His largest box-score season came in 2015 with Memphis. Those numbers show where he fit, how often the ball or action found him, and how his role developed over time.
